Over the past 30 years, there have been 106 property sales recorded in the CR3 6PU postcode area. The highest sale price reached £300,000, while the most recent sale was a property sold in May 2025 for £192,500.
The estimated average property value in CR3 6PU currently stands at £264,265, which is approximately 47.4% lower than the city average - making it a relatively affordable option for buyers.
Property prices in CR3 6PU have fallen by 4.8% over the past year , with a total increase of 2.7% over the past five years, and a long-term rise of 22.9% over the past decade.
The most common type of property sold in the area is flat, making up around 97% of transactions , followed by detached.
